Altruism can evolve when it's not directed towards kin. Take for example vampire bats. Vampire bats go out to hunt and not all bats get blood meals like others. When this happens the ones lacking blood have to rely on those with blood to be fed. Bats can decide to feed another bat, not using too much energy, or keep it all to themselves. Vampire bats usually keep this behavior within the same cave.
This behavior is like "you scratch my back and I'll scratch yours" however there are individuals that don't reciprocate. By not reciprocating, they could be jeopardizing their own lives. In the future when they are in need of a meal, they may never get one because of their lack of reciprocating. By giving blood to one another they are helping the species survive. Mothers feed the young and older bats feed younger bats.

Queens and workers
Based on the Dawkins reading, the conflict between queens and workers is the queens want to create a 1:1 ratio of the same amount of male offspring that there is to female offspring. By the queen creating a 1:1 ratio it means that the workers are truely her slaves. The workers on the other hand what a 3:1 ratio, which favor sisters rather than brothers. Being a female this is the most efficient way to propagate your genes is to refain from breeding yourself and having your mother provide you with reproductive sisters and brothers. It was found in a study of ants that the workers win the conflict because they have more control. They are the guardians of the nursery where the queen just has control over her body. There is however an exception where the queen takes on salve-making workers, they think that they are achieving their desired 3:1 bias but really the queen is winning.

Natural and Sexual Selection
Darwin's belief of natural selection is based on the fact that all species of life evolved over time from a common ancestors. He believed that certain traits were passed on over time that helped with adaption, these variations helped with the struggle for existence.
Dawkins however believed in the survival of the stable. The most stable molecules will continue to grow into large molecules and eventually create cells. Cells are the start of an individual organism. Dawkins believed that natural selection involved replicators and those replicators created the genes we have today. Some genes were however discarded because the contained mutations.
The idea of sexual selection is shared by both Darwin and Dawkins. Sexual selection can favor the evolution of traits that enhance a male's success in reproduce. Parental care is very important, parents can either chose to take care of their offspring already in the world or choose to have more offspring. Sexual selection is based on traits that a female favors from one male to another male. In the end, the female has all the control over who she mates with.
